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
69 7602 7718305915 849526
99838 33913552069
99838 33913552069
32 7488651175 472 563 30406
All about undefined
Interested in learning more?
99838 33913552069
32 7488651175 472 563 30406
See more
5011 4326
5935 844 04921662 1684712
See more
588 8793499
26826484726 8580637503 408
See more